The Masterclass Certificate in Inclusive Arts Innovation equips participants with the knowledge and skills to champion diversity and inclusion within the creative industries. This intensive program fosters a deep understanding of accessibility, equity, and cultural sensitivity in art creation and dissemination.
Learning outcomes include developing strategies for inclusive project management, designing accessible artworks, and advocating for equitable representation within the arts. Participants will gain practical experience in collaborating with diverse communities and integrating inclusive practices into their artistic processes. This includes learning about assistive technologies and diverse artistic mediums.
The duration of the Masterclass Certificate in Inclusive Arts Innovation is typically structured as a flexible online program lasting approximately 8 weeks. This allows participants to balance their professional commitments while engaging in rigorous learning. The program combines online modules, interactive workshops, and individual mentorship to provide a comprehensive learning experience.
